The phrase "sanitize the data" is correct and usable in written English.
It is typically used in contexts involving data processing, where it refers to the process of cleaning or removing sensitive information from data sets.
Example: "Before sharing the results, we need to sanitize the data to ensure that no personal information is exposed."
Alternatives: "clean the data" or "purify the data."
